-
包名问题

- 检查包名:确保正确的包名是
openclaw(全部小写) - 命令示例:
pip install openclaw
- 检查包名:确保正确的包名是
-
网络或PyPI问题
- 使用国内镜像源(如果在中国):
pip install openclaw -i https://pypi.tuna.tsinghua.edu.cn/simple
- 升级pip:
pip install --upgrade pip
- 使用国内镜像源(如果在中国):
-
环境问题
-
检查Python版本:确保Python版本符合要求(通常需要Python 3.6+)
python --version
-
使用虚拟环境:
# 创建虚拟环境 python -m venv myenv # 激活虚拟环境 # Windows: myenv\Scripts\activate # Linux/Mac: source myenv/bin/activate # 安装openclaw pip install openclaw
-
-
依赖冲突
- 尝试单独安装:
pip install openclaw --no-deps # 然后手动安装缺失的依赖
- 尝试单独安装:
请告诉我:
- 您使用的操作系统(Windows/Linux/Mac)
- Python版本
- 完整的错误信息(复制粘贴)
- 您使用的安装命令
如果您看到这样的错误:
ERROR: Could not find a version that satisfies the requirement openclaw
ERROR: No matching distribution found for openclaw
这可能意味着:
- 包名拼写错误
- 包不存在于PyPI
- Python版本不兼容
如果以上方法都不行,您也可以尝试从GitHub安装(如果项目有GitHub仓库):
pip install git+https://github.com/用户名/openclaw.git
请提供更多详细信息,我会为您提供更精准的解决方案! 🛠️
版权声明:除非特别标注,否则均为本站原创文章,转载时请以链接形式注明文章出处。